Will Medicare pay for a home assistant?

Medicare may pay for a home health aide if your doctor orders it. This coverage usually requires that you also need skilled nursing care. The aide assists with personal care tasks. It does not cover general household chores or companionship.

Will Medicare pay for home care services?

Medicare covers home health care services that are medically necessary. This includes skilled nursing, physical therapy, and occupational therapy. It can also cover home health aide services if prescribed by a doctor. Eligibility is based on your health condition.

How much does Medicare pay for caregivers in the home?

Medicare pays for medically necessary home health aide services. It does not cover full-time caregivers or companion services. The amount Medicare pays depends on the specific services ordered by your doctor and your Medicare plan benefits.

How long will Medicare pay for home health care for seniors after?

Medicare pays for home health care as long as it remains medically necessary and is ordered by a doctor. There isn't a set time limit. Your doctor must certify the need for skilled care to help you recover or manage your condition.
